What is Skin the Cat Exercise?
Skin the Cat is a gymnastics exercise that involves hanging from a bar or rings, bringing your legs up and over the bar, and lowering yourself down again. The exercise gets its name from the way it looks like a cat rolling over on its back. While it may appear simple, Skin the Cat requires strength, flexibility, and coordination.
Benefits of Skin the Cat Exercise
Mastering this exercise offers numerous benefits for your body. First and foremost, it's an excellent full-body workout since it requires you to engage multiple muscle groups. Some of the specific benefits include:
- Improved core strength and stability
- Increased upper body and shoulder strength
- Better shoulder mobility and flexibility
- Enhanced grip strength
- Improved body control and coordination
Comparison with Other Exercises
While Skin the Cat is unique in many ways, it's worth comparing it to other popular exercises to get a better idea of its benefits and limitations. Here are some exercises that are similar in nature:
Pull-Ups
Pull-ups, which involve pulling your body up to a bar, are another great exercise for building upper body strength. However, they don't activate as many muscle groups as Skin the Cat, and they don't offer the same level of shoulder flexibility.
Toes-to-Bar
Toes-to-bar is another gymnastic exercise that involves hanging from a bar and bringing your toes up to touch the bar. It's similar to Skin the Cat, but it doesn't require the same level of coordination or strength. Additionally, Toes-to-Bar focuses more on the ab muscles than the shoulders.
Handstands
Handstands are a great way to build upper body strength, but they don't offer the same level of full-body activation as Skin the Cat. Additionally, handstands require high levels of technical skill and practice, which may not be conducive to everyone's goals.
Can Anyone Do Skin the Cat Exercise?
While Skin the Cat may seem intimidating, almost anyone can learn how to do it with proper training and guidance. Like any other activity, it's essential to start slow and gradually build up your strength and skill level. If you're new to Skin the Cat, it's recommended that you start by practicing tuck backs and skin the cat progression drills to build your strength and confidence.
Safety Tips for Skin the Cat Exercise
Like any exercise, it's crucial to practice Skin the Cat with safety in mind. Make sure that you have a secure grip on the bar or rings at all times, and avoid dropping down too fast or aggressively. Additionally, if you have any pre-existing shoulder or wrist injuries, it's best to consult with a doctor or physical therapist before attempting Skin the Cat.

A Skin the Cat exercise is a gymnastics movement that involves hanging from a bar, flipping your body upside down, and then reversing the movement to return to the starting position. It's a challenging and intense full-body workout that requires strength, flexibility, and coordination.
Skin the Cat works a variety of muscles throughout the body, including the lats, shoulders, abs, hip flexors, and glutes. It's an excellent exercise for building overall strength and improving flexibility.
